A method for tire sensing includes providing a tire comprising (a) a tire body having an outer wall for contact with a surface and opposite side walls, and an inside surface and (b) at least one flexible strain gauge positioned along the inside surface of the tire body, wherein the at least one flexible strain gauge is positioned to sense tire deflections or strain. The method further includes sensing tire data indicate of the tire deflections using the at least one flexible strain gauge and communicating the tire data to a data acquisition system, control system, or computer system. The flexible strain gauge(s) may be soft dielectric capacitive sensors, soft resistive sensors, or soft capacitive/resistive sensors.
